Installer ADB sur macOS

wesley franks:

J'ai eu des problèmes pour trouver un bon tutoriel solide sur la configuration d'ADB pour Mac.

Comment puis-je ajouter ADB à macOS de manière à pouvoir l'utiliser dans le terminal?

METTRE À JOUR

Pour ceux qui lisent cet article. Oui, comme le dit la réponse modifiée. J'étais à l'époque à la recherche d'un tutoriel avec toutes les étapes comme guide de niveau débutant.


Contrairement à Configurer adb sur Mac OS X , l'intention de cette question est d'avoir un tutoriel avec toutes les étapes d'installation requises pour obtenir ADB sur macOS.

brismuth:

Option 1 - Utilisation de Homebrew

C'est le moyen le plus simple et fournira des mises à jour automatiques.

  1. Installez homebrew

     /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install.sh)"
    
  2. Installer adb

     brew cask install android-platform-tools
    
  3. Commencez à utiliser adb

     adb devices
    

Option 2 - Manuellement (uniquement les outils de la plateforme)

C'est le moyen le plus simple d'obtenir une installation manuelle d'ADB et de Fastboot.

  1. Supprimer votre ancienne installation (facultatif)

     rm -rf ~/.android-sdk-macosx/
    
  2. Accédez à https://developer.android.com/studio/releases/platform-tools.html et cliquez sur le SDK Platform-Tools for Maclien.

  3. Accédez à votre dossier Téléchargements

     cd ~/Downloads/
    
  4. Décompressez les outils que vous avez téléchargés

     unzip platform-tools-latest*.zip 
    
  5. Déplacez-les quelque part où vous ne les supprimerez pas accidentellement

     mkdir ~/.android-sdk-macosx
     mv platform-tools/ ~/.android-sdk-macosx/platform-tools
    
  6. Ajouter platform-toolsà votre parcours

     echo 'export PATH=$PATH:~/.android-sdk-macosx/platform-tools/' >> ~/.bash_profile
    
  7. Actualisez votre profil bash (ou redémarrez votre application de terminal)

     source ~/.bash_profile
    
  8. Commencez à utiliser adb

     adb devices
    

Option 3 - Manuellement (avec SDK Manager)

  1. Supprimer votre ancienne installation (facultatif)

     rm -rf ~/.android-sdk-macosx/
    
  2. Téléchargez les outils du SDK Mac à partir du site des développeurs Android sous «Obtenez uniquement les outils de ligne de commande» . Assurez-vous de les enregistrer dans votre dossier Téléchargements.

  3. Accédez à votre dossier Téléchargements

     cd ~/Downloads/
    
  4. Décompressez les outils que vous avez téléchargés

     unzip tools_r*-macosx.zip 
    
  5. Déplacez-les quelque part où vous ne les supprimerez pas accidentellement

     mkdir ~/.android-sdk-macosx
     mv tools/ ~/.android-sdk-macosx/tools
    
  6. Exécutez le gestionnaire de SDK

     sh ~/.android-sdk-macosx/tools/android
    
  7. Décochez tout sauf Android SDK Platform-tools (facultatif)

entrez la description de l'image ici

  1. Cliquez sur Install Packages, acceptez les licences, cliquez sur Install. Fermez la fenêtre SDK Manager.

entrez la description de l'image ici

  1. Ajouter platform-toolsà votre parcours

     echo 'export PATH=$PATH:~/.android-sdk-macosx/platform-tools/' >> ~/.bash_profile
    
  2. Actualisez votre profil bash (ou redémarrez votre application de terminal)

    source ~/.bash_profile
    
  3. Commencez à utiliser adb

    adb devices
    

Cet article est collecté sur Internet, veuillez indiquer la source lors de la réimpression.

En cas d'infraction, veuillez [email protected] Supprimer.

modifier le
0

laisse moi dire quelques mots

0commentaires
connexionAprès avoir participé à la revue

Articles connexes

TOP liste

  1. 1

    Comment changer le navigateur par défaut en Microsoft Edge pour Jupyter Notebook sous Windows 10 ?

  2. 2

    Enregistrer le chemin de l'image de la galerie vers la base de données de la salle et l'afficher dans la liste des recycleurs

  3. 3

    Microsoft.WebApplication.targets

  4. 4

    knn classification 10 plis de l'outil et du tri

  5. 5

    Quelle est la relation entre le modèle et le tableau ? C'est compliqué

  6. 6

    Créer un système Buzzer à l'aide de python

  7. 7

    Fonction de puissance en Java

  8. 8

    opérations en virgule flottante dans go

  9. 9

    Comment définir la couleur de l'intersection dans un diagramme de Venn?

  10. 10

    Spring @RequestParam DateTime format comme ISO 8601 Date Heure facultative

  11. 11

    comment supprimer "compte de connexion google" à des fins de développement - actions sur google

  12. 12

    AutoMapper.Collection.EFCore - Erreur générée lors de la configuration

  13. 13

    Je continue à obtenir l'objet 'WSGIRequest' n'a pas d'attribut 'Get' sur django

  14. 14

    Comment remplir les valeurs manquantes avec plusieurs colonnes dans R

  15. 15

    Comment puis-je ajouter un UIView sous mon contrôleur de barre d'onglets par programme?

  16. 16

    Yat-il un référentiel maven application Java à démarrer rapidement 11

  17. 17

    Comment rechercher des éléments dans une ArrayList? - Java

  18. 18

    Comment utiliser HttpClient avec TOUT cert ssl, quelle que soit la « mauvaise » est

  19. 19

    Comment créer un bot à compte à rebours dans Discord en utilisant Python

  20. 20

    Sélectionnez le bouton radio sur la saisie de texte

  21. 21

    Placez le modeBar en haut au centre à l'aide de plotly.js

chaudétiquette

Archive